Both String#includes() and String#indexOf() are case sensitive . Neither function supports regular expressions. To do case insensitive search, you can use regular expressions and the String#match() function, or you can convert both the string and substring to lower case using the String#toLowerCase() function.16 May 2019

Read moreIs C# contains case-insensitive?
The string. Contains() method in C# is case sensitive . And there is not StringComparison parameter available similar to Equals() method, which helps to compare case insensitive.4 Oca 2014
